Selection is based on attendance, availability and welfare: never on ability before Open Competition.
Welfare & Safety · Handbook page 37
Selection should be based on
- Attendance & commitment
- Availability
- Welfare considerations
- Practical squad management
Selection should NOT be based on
- Ability
- Physical development
- Representative honours or perceived potential
Retention First: the primary objective is to attract, develop and retain players. Selection, participation models and activities should support long-term retention and enjoyment.
GHA will not stream players on ability before Open Competition rugby. Every player in a match-day squad should play a minimum of a half game. Match results and tournament outcomes are secondary to positive experiences and lifelong participation.
Selection principles should be communicated through Appendix A, Season Welcome Pack.
